Willkommen to WikiProject Germany! We are a group of editors dedicated to the expansion and refinement of Wikipedia’s coverage of the German republic, people, monuments and culture. If you wish to join us, simply sign your name on our roster.
Should you have any questions about our project, just drop us a line on our discussion page. If you’re lucky, you might even find some fellow project members in the Wikipedia IRC chat (#wikipedia-en). If you speak German, you may want to also try the German Wikipedia chatroom (#wikipedia-de).
This project covers the creation and editing of articles related to the nation of Germany, its cities, counties, geography, transportation, culture, history and so on. It aims to expand Wikipedia's resources on Germany in a fair and accurate manner.
As of 1 February 2023, there are 141,070 articles and other project resources within the scope of WikiProject Germany. For a more detailed overview see Germany article statistics.
